html,body  {
width:100%;
height:100%;
text-align:center;
background-color:#FFFFFF;
/* background-image:url(water003.jpg); */
/* background-repeat:repeat; */
font-family:Verdana, Arial, Helvetica, sans-serif;
vertical-align:top;
}

.table_sito {
width:900px;
height:100%;
padding:0px;
border-collapse:collapse;
border:0px;
margin-left:auto;
margin-right:auto;
}


.td_colonna_sx {
width:180px;
height:100%;
text-align:center;
vertical-align:top;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}

.td_colonna_spazio {
width:20px;
height:100%;
text-align:center;
vertical-align:top;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}

.td_contenuti {
width:700px;
height:100%;
text-align:center;
vertical-align:top;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}





<!-- DENTRO LA TABELLA COLONNA SINISTRA -->
.table_logo {
width:180px;
height:650px;
padding:0px;
border-collapse:collapse;
border:0px;
margin-left:auto;
margin-right:auto;
}

.td_logo {
width:180px;
height:140px;
text-align:center;
vertical-align:top;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}

.td_spazio20 {
width:180px;
height:20px;
text-align:center;
vertical-align:top;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}

.td_login {
width:180px;
height:380px;
background-image:url(login.jpg);
background-repeat:no-repeat;
background-position:center;
text-align:center;
vertical-align:bottom;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
padding-bottom:2px;
}

.td_spazio10 {
width:180px;
height:10px;
text-align:center;
vertical-align:top;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}

.td_contatti {
width:180px;
height:100px;
text-align:center;
vertical-align:top;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}

.font_contatti {
color:#3300ff;
font-size:11px;
}




.a_power:link {
font-size:10px;
color:#3300ff;
font-style:italic;
text-decoration:none;
}

.a_power:visited {
font-size:10px;
color:#3300ff;
font-style:italic;
text-decoration:none;
}

.a_power:hover {
font-size:10px;
color:#3300ff;
font-style:italic;
text-decoration:underline;
}










<!-- DENTRO LA TABELLA CONTENUTI CENTRALE -->
.table_interna {
width:700px;
height:610px;
padding:0px;
border-collapse:collapse;
border:0px;
margin-left:auto;
margin-right:auto;
}

.td_header {
width:700px;
height:140px;
text-align:center;
vertical-align:middle;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}

.td_spaziolungo20 {
width:700px;
height:45px;
background-image:url(striscina_sfondo.jpg);
background-repeat:repeat-y;
background-position:center;
text-align:center;
vertical-align:middle;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}

.td_cuore {
width:700px;
height:405px;
background-image:url(striscina_sfondo.jpg);
background-repeat:repeat-y;
background-position:center;
text-align:center;
vertical-align:middle;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}

.td_footer {
width:700px;
height:20px;
background-image:url(footer_sfondo.jpg);
background-repeat:no-repeat;
background-position:center;
text-align:left;
vertical-align:top;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}












<!-- DENTRO IL TD_CUORE -->
.table_table {
width:694px;
height:400px;
padding:0px;
border-collapse:collapse;
border:0px;
margin-left:auto;
margin-right:auto;
}

.td_iframe {
width:499px;
height:400px;
background-color:#FFFFFF;
text-align:center;
vertical-align:middle;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}

iframe {
width:499px;
height:400px;
background-color:#FFFFFF;
text-align:center;
vertical-align:middle;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;

}

.td_news {
width:195px;
height:400px;
text-align:center;
vertical-align:middle;
border-collapse:collapse;
padding:0px;
margin:0px;
border:0px;
}







